Transaction c7698d4a931b157cd801eb73570c26490aabca83e241c627c968d03180040667
1 Input
1 Output
-
c7698d4a931b157cd801eb73570c26490aabca83e241c627c968d03180040667:0
- value
- 2353927
- script pubkey
- OP_0 OP_PUSHBYTES_20 1bc9e7c3490dc1067f7156bdc4a0abf6fec8ca87
- address
- bc1qr0y70s6fphqsvlm3267ufg9t7mlv3j587sjwdq